We are delighted to welcome The BAFTA-nominated powerhouse Rosie Jones with her loveable blend of cheek and charm.

Join self-professed prick and star of Taskmaster Rosie Jones as she heads back out on the road with her brand-new stand-up show. She’s talking about the big stuff: being single, the pressures of representing huge sections of the population, and gravy. Oh, and boobs. The BAFTA-nominated powerhouse returns with her loveable blend of cheek and charm following a nomination for Most Outstanding Show at Melbourne International Comedy Festival 2023. 

As seen on nearly everything, including Taskmaster, Live at the Apollo, The Jonathan  Ross Show, The Royal Variety Performance, QI, 8 Out of 10 Cats, Cats Does Countdown, The Last Leg, Joe Lycett’s Got Your Back, Mock the Week, and soon to be on her very own upcoming sitcom.

ART31

ART31 takes its name from Article 31 of the UN Convention on the Rights of a Child, which states that ‘Children have the right to relax and play, and to join in a wide range of cultural, artistic and other recreational activities’.

ART31 is a vision created with, by, and for young people in Kent, championing the belief that all children and young people have an entitlement to access high quality arts and culture, to empower them to achieve their creative potential, and to genuinely engage young people as equal partners in any decision making that affects them.

The ART31 Youth Board is made up of young people from across Kent aged 13-25 who steer its governance, and influence policy and practice across the county and beyond, challenging the creative sector to examine existing ways of working and integrate young people into the core of their practice.
